Brand new Bentleys and Rolls Royce luxury cars getting final polish and inspection before leaving the factory


At the factory of Bentley Motors and Rolls Royce Cars in Crewe Cheshire. The two quality car makers were owned by VW at this time. At the end of 2002 Rolls Royce passed into BMW ownership and manufacture switched to a new factory in Chichester West Sussex, leaving Bentley alone in Crewe. Picture shows a factory worker giving finished Bentleys and Rolls Royces a final polish.
